On the 2nd January we started our 2 day mission to get across the border to Ho Chi Minh City (better known as Saigon) - I take back everything I said about Cambodian drivers - they are nothing compared to Vietnam drivers - it's like a race going all directions featuring 100's of bikes - crossing the road is now more of an extreme sport than a regular activity - I look forward to bracing myself a lot over the next few weeks.

Talking of crazy, this morning we went on a trip to see some tunnels used by the Vietnam soldiers during the war with America - the tour guide was suffering from mania of the highest level - shouting & all sorts - very funny - but not exactly what is expected from a professional guide. This afternoon we witnessed the horrors of that said war and the long tem effects of the poison gas America used on the people here. A rather depressing day.

Before we left Saigon we did a day trip on the Mekong River - it was excellent - small boats, big boats, bicycles, good food and some wildlife.

Here at the age of 26 I finally got a snake put around me - rather slimy and very strong - glad to get it off....then the guide asked if we wanted to put our hand in a bees nest and get some honey....people were less keen on this than the snake....strange.
